A reputation for excellence in hospitality higher education and the cultural diversity of the student body attracted International College of Management, Sydney (ICMS) Vietnamese student Nhat Minh Hoang to study his postgraduate degree in Australia.

Following a Duy Tan University Hospitality Administration / Management bachelor degree achieved in Vietnam, Nhat will graduate with an ICMS Master of Management (Tourism and Hospitality) in 2023.

“I chose ICMS because of the cultural diversity and ICMS’ reputation for excellent education in the hospitality industry,” Nhat said.

Not only has ICMS consistently produced graduates who excel in the hospitality industry, but the higher education institute was ranked #1 for Event Management and Hospitality Management in Australia (based on graduate employability)*. It was also ranked #1 for Bachelor of Event Management and Bachelor of Hospitality Management in Australia (based on longest continuous industry placement, student professionalism, work ready students and industry training customer care).*

Diverse International student community

With over 50 nationalities represented in ICMS’ student community, Nhat’s appreciation of cultural diversity led him to study at the career-focused higher education institute.

With campuses located in Northern Beaches, Sydney, NSW, and in the city of Sydney, choosing to study away from his home country of Vietnam was made easier by the opportunity to meet and mingle with international and domestic students on campus.

“Meeting and talking to many people from many cultures and nations teaches me a lot of things in both my student experience and personal life,” he said.

Working while studying

While Nhat has not yet started his 600 hours of ICMS Work Integrated Learning (WIL) industry training – where each student is placed in an internship within the industry in which they will one day make a career – he has, since February 2022, been working at the Sydney Harbour Marriot Hotel as a Food and Beverage Associate.

When Nhat is placed by the WIL team in his ICMS degree-related internship, it could be with any one of over 1000 industry partners aligned with ICMS.

Hospitality-focused industry partners include Marriott International, the Four Seasons Hotel Sydney, Hilton Hotels and Resorts, Meriton Suites, Shangri-La Hotels and Resorts, El Camino Cantina and Sheraton Grand among others.
